While X-Bionic leads in thermoregulation innovation, several other brands offer compelling alternatives for different preferences and budgets. Craft base layers excel in moisture management with their Advanced Skin technology, particularly their Pro Dry Nanoweight series. Smartwool merino wool options like the PhD Seamless provide natural odor resistance and temperature regulation. Patagonia Capilene Cool and Lightweight series offer excellent sustainability credentials alongside performance. For those seeking Italian craftsmanship, Castelli Prosecco and Pro Issue models deliver race-proven comfort. Rapha's Merino base layers combine luxury with functionality, while Assos skinFoil technology focuses on seamless construction. Each brand brings unique strengths: Craft emphasizes synthetic performance, Smartwool champions natural fibers, and Patagonia leads in environmental responsibility, giving you diverse options beyond X-Bionic's thermal regulation focus.
Modern base layer construction involves sophisticated fabric engineering that goes far beyond simple moisture-wicking. Advanced synthetic materials like polyester blends with elastane create four-way stretch capabilities while maintaining compression properties that support muscle efficiency. Merino wool alternatives offer natural antimicrobial properties and temperature stability across wide ranges. Strategic panel construction places different fabric weights and weaves where your body needs specific support – lighter materials in high-heat zones, denser weaves for muscle support areas. Seamless construction techniques eliminate chafing points during extended activity periods. The key lies in understanding how these technologies interact with your specific sport demands, body type, and climate conditions to select base layers that enhance rather than hinder your performance goals.
